Description

This is a pair of semi-detached houses located on Abbey Road, dating to around 1830. The houses are constructed of stucco, with a roof that is not visible. They are two storeys high, with an attic and basement. Each house has a two-window front, with the outer bay recessed slightly, and further recessed, pilastered, square-headed porches positioned at the outer edges. Large pilasters flank the inner bays, which are united by a pedimented attic. The ground floor centre bays have square-headed windows with pilasters and cornices. The windows are sash windows with glazing bars. A cornice is positioned above the second floor.
